How People Approach Solving Wordle

While some players start each game with the same strategic first word—usually one rich in vowels and common consonants like “adieu” or “slate”—others prefer to wing it based on intuition or daily mood. From there, the elimination process begins. Yellow letters suggest a correct letter in the wrong position; green, a correct letter in the correct spot; and gray, not in the word at all.

What makes the Wordle answer today a compelling topic is how different the solving journey can be depending on one’s starting word or reasoning approach. Some puzzles feel tailor-made for quick solves, while others frustrate even seasoned players, leading to conversations online about “trap words” or “double letters” that threw people off.

Still, no matter how you play, the structure of Wordle pushes you to think linguistically. It sharpens vocabulary and pattern recognition, offering a daily workout for the mind.


Wordle – Quick Profile

Game NameWordle
CreatorJosh Wardle
OwnershipAcquired by The New York Times (2022)
GameplayGuess a 5-letter word in 6 tries
Daily ResetYes, one puzzle per day
PlatformsBrowser-based, NYT Games App

The Role of Community and Sharing

Wordle’s biggest innovation may not be the game itself, but how it encourages non-spoiler sharing. After finishing a puzzle, players can copy their result in a visual format—a grid of colored boxes showing their guesses without revealing the answer. This design allows players to post their experience without ruining the fun for others.

The social element of this sharing mechanism is vital. It keeps the game in conversations and inspires others to play. Friends compare strategies, joke about difficult words, and lament when a streak is broken. All of this centers on the shared curiosity about the Wordle answer today—a collective riddle that resets every 24 hours.

Communities have sprung up across platforms like Reddit, Discord, and even TikTok where Wordle players gather to discuss letter patterns, weird guesses, and their personal solving techniques. For many, it’s less about the game and more about the ritual.

Educational Value and Language Appreciation

Beyond entertainment, Wordle serves an educational purpose. It promotes vocabulary building, phonics awareness, and logical deduction. For younger players or language learners, Wordle introduces new words and reinforces spelling patterns. For seasoned wordsmiths, it sharpens their linguistic intuition and keeps their brains agile.

Teachers have started integrating Wordle-like games into the classroom. There are even versions of Wordle now tailored for different subjects—math (Nerdle), geography (Worldle), and even music (Heardle). But the original retains its charm due to its simplicity and elegance.

The wordle answer today may change daily, but the effect it has on encouraging people to think critically and creatively remains consistent. It’s an accessible puzzle with surprising depth.
